CANADA-SASKATCHEWAN GRANT: Students with Disabilities

Students with either a permanent, a persistent or a prolonged disability who are enrolled in a program at an educational institution may be eligible to receive the Canada-Saskatchewan Grant for Services and Equipment. This grant provides up to $22,000 per program year to purchase specialized education-related services and assistive equipment and does not have to be paid back. For additional information, go to https://www.saskatchewan.ca/residents/education-and-learning/scholarships-bursaries-grants/grants-and-bursaries/canada-saskatchewan-grant-for-services-and-equipment-for-students-with-permanent-disabilities#eligibility

MADD CANADA BURSARY PROGRAM: $10,000

MADD Canada is a national charitable organization committed to stopping impaired driving and supporting victims. One bursary of $10,000 will be awarded and additional bursaries in the amount of $5,000 may also be awarded. MADD Canada’s Bursary Program is open to Canadian citizens who have themselves been severely injured or who have had a parent (or legal guardian) or sibling killed or severely injured, as a result of an impaired driving crash. The applicant must also be enrolled in a full-time, ministry-approved, post-secondary educational program for the upcoming academic year. The application deadline is Wednesday, May 31st. PHE SASKATCHEWAN HIGH SCHOOL SCHOLARSHIP: 5 x $300

Physical & Health Education (PHE) Saskatchewan is looking to award 5 scholarships of $300 to high school students who meet the following criteria: a minimum of two Physical Education/Wellness or Health credits, be actively involved in the school Intramural and Extra-Curricular program, have an average of at least 70% in subject areas required for minimum entrance requirements for his/her intended area of study, exhibit strong leadership and sportsmanship qualities, and be a positive role model in his/her school and/or community. In addition, the student must be enrolled in first year studies in one of the following programs in a Saskatchewan Post-Secondary Institution: College of Education with a major or minor in Physical Education and/or Health (U of S), College of Kinesiology (U of S), Faculty of Education with a major or minor in Physical Education and/or Health (U of R), Faculty of Kinesiology and Health Studies (U of R), and the Saskatchewan Polytechnic Recreation and Community Development program. The application deadline is Friday, June 30th. Additional information, and an application form, is available at http://phesask.ca/scholarships/
